After locking up my fantasy NBA championship... I began to look at the season totals.

I organized every player by average points scored, and this is what we are looking at.

Agree? Disagree? Overall I think its a pretty accurate gauge of player value, at least at the top.

1) Westbrook 57.8
2) Harden 55.5
3) Davis 55.3
4) Cousins 54.6
5) Curry 50.4
6) James 50.2
7) Paul 48.9
8) Durant 48.1
9) Aldridge 45.4
10) Griffin 45.2

Obviously Durant missing games probably excludes him from the list, but his average is high when he does play.
